Juneteenth is a day to celebrate those who took action and to take action ourselves!

Dr. Ibrahima Seck, Director of Research at The Whitney Plantation talks about the impact and importance of educating ourselves and others about the story of slavery and its legacy. The Whitney Plantation is a memorial and museum that facilitates this education, and it's the first ever memorial to slavery in the United States.

This clip is from the podcast episode "Bearing Witness: The Whitney Plantation" where Dr. Stephanie Arel and Jessica Daugherty learn from Dr. Ibrahima Seck and Ashley Rogers (Executive Director) about the work of memorializing and commemorating those who were enslaved on this plantation in Wallace, Louisiana. Celebrating Juneteenth! One thing, among many, to celebrate on this day is that Knowledge is Power.

The Whitney Plantation, a memorial and museum in Louisiana, has brought knowledge to light. Their ground breaking research has brought forth the names and histories of people who were enslaved on this plantation, information that was purposefully buried and lost.

The work of Dr. Ibrahima Seck and Ashley Rogers at the Whitney Plantation has brought these generations of families honor and burial, recognition and memorial. The Whitney Plantation is an important place to visit for all Americans, a memorial and museum where you can commune with the past and continue the necessary process of healing (in its many forms and meanings).

You can listen to the full episode of Bearing Witness: The Whitney Plantation on your favorite podcast platform. The podcast was created and is hosted by Dr. Stephanie Arel and produced by Jessica Daugherty at Shrine13.

Announcing a brand new podcast series from Shrine13 in collaboration with Dr. Stephanie Arel ( Stephanie Arel )

Bearing Witness: The Impact of Memorialization
( Bearing Witness )

In this podcast series produced by Andrew W. Mellon Fellow Dr. Stephanie Arel and award winning documentary filmmaker Jessica Daugherty, we will speak with museum and memorial workers including curators, collectors, writers, and directors about the impacts their work at memorial sites has on communities and themselves to investigate the importance of the roles they play in society.

In our first episode, we speak with Lisa Conte, head conservator at the National September 11 Memorial & Museum and Alexandra Drakakis, a former curator who worked there for 13 years, to discuss the impact of the memorial and museum on the survivor community and on their own lives.

In honor of those lives lost on 9/11. And in celebration of the resilient spirit of surviving families and the people of New York City. We will never forget.
